Curriculum: |
Heather is a musical storyteller singer-songwriter who thrives on reeling her audiences in to feel joy, togetherness and belonging. She loves sharing her universal programs through a mix of traditional and personal stories and ballads and songs individually designed for children, teens and adults. She brings them to life through participation, props, guitar and her unique, vibrant voice. Growing up with Scottish, Irish-Liverpudlian and Italian parents and grandparents, she relates intimately to difference and sameness in cultures, impressing on a positive attitude toward humanity. A popular guest artist at festivals, libraries and schools for Literacy Celebrations and community events, Heather has toured in Canada, and internationally in the US and Argentina. She is a recipient of Storytelling Toronto's Anne Smyth travel award and Alice Kane award in 2011 for an innovative project. Heather worked as a Registered Nursing Assistant in the 70's on psychiatric, children's and chronic wards. She was a volunteer puppeteer, trainer, and coordinator for four years with KIDS ON THE BLOCK a troupe of disabled and non-disabled life-size puppets depicting developmental and social disabilities, and toured schools weekly. She worked part-time professionally as a Children's and Adult Fiction Library Assistant from 1989 " 2002 which involved storytelling programming, thus leading her to include freelance performances in schools and many venues since 1996.
